Transaction adab71ad7634d61703a212333241a8f4a994f96c8a99ff9581c5a2a1df1f4e6a
1 Input
2 Outputs
- adab71ad7634d61703a212333241a8f4a994f96c8a99ff9581c5a2a1df1f4e6a:0
- adab71ad7634d61703a212333241a8f4a994f96c8a99ff9581c5a2a1df1f4e6a:1
value 338915
address 3LMZSTDhn84NsBjZCzTxSwS5NUsGxjTbxF
value 89034904
address 32FdtU52duxkwGGSRJ5NuLqYUi2qJfqot1